The Essentials of Meaningful Engagement
Integrating various forms of engagement is essential in addressing challenges and harnessing collective intelligence. Here’s a closer look at different engagement strategies:
- Employee engagement: Creating a work environment where employees feel valued and motivated can significantly boost productivity and innovation.
- Stakeholder engagement: Regularly involving stakeholders in discussions ensures that diverse perspectives are considered, leading to more inclusive solutions.
- Open innovation: Encouraging collaboration between external and internal networks allows for the exchange of ideas and expertise.
Enhancing Feedback Mechanisms
A robust feedback collection process is crucial for measuring the effectiveness of any engagement strategy. It provides insights into what is working and what needs improvement. Here are some key aspects:
- Implementing regular surveys for employee feedback to gauge satisfaction and areas for growth.
- Utilizing technology platforms to streamline the process of gathering and analyzing feedback.
- Developing a culture of continuous improvement by acting on the feedback received.

Frequently Asked Questions
Q1: What are the benefits of stakeholder engagement?
A1: Engaging stakeholders enriches the decision-making process with diverse insights, promotes transparency, and fosters trust.
Q2: How can organizations improve employee engagement?
A2: By creating an inclusive work environment, recognizing achievements, and providing opportunities for professional growth.
Q3: How does feedback collection impact organizational growth?
A3: It identifies areas for improvement, measures satisfaction, and helps tailor strategies to better align with stakeholder needs.
